The global cam indexer market has experienced consistent growth as industrial automation continues to reshape manufacturing operations. Across industries such as automotive, electronics, packaging, medical devices, semiconductor production, food processing, and consumer goods manufacturing, companies are increasingly adopting precision indexing technologies to improve production speed while maintaining exceptional accuracy.
Cam indexers have become indispensable mechanical components in automated assembly systems due to their ability to provide accurate intermittent motion with repeatable positioning. Unlike conventional drive mechanisms, cam indexing systems deliver smooth acceleration, precise stopping positions, and high operational stability, making them ideal for demanding industrial applications requiring synchronized movement.

Among its core product offerings are **Hollow Rotary Tables**, which have become essential components in numerous automated production systems. Hollow rotary tables provide compact, high-precision rotary positioning while allowing cables, pneumatic tubing, and other utilities to pass directly through the center opening. This design simplifies machine layouts, reduces installation complexity, and improves overall system integration.
Hollow rotary tables are widely utilized in robotics, semiconductor manufacturing, automated inspection equipment, laser processing systems, precision assembly machines, and packaging automation. Their combination of high rigidity, excellent positioning accuracy, and reliable rotational performance makes them suitable for applications requiring continuous precision under demanding operating conditions.
Another important product category offered by Sango Automation Limited is **Planetary Gearboxes**, which play a critical role in modern motion transmission systems. Known for their compact structure, high torque density, and exceptional transmission efficiency, planetary gearboxes are extensively used in servo systems, industrial robots, CNC machinery, conveyors, packaging equipment, and automated production lines.
The increasing adoption of servo-driven automation has further elevated demand for high-performance gear reduction systems. Precision planetary gearboxes enable smooth motion control while minimizing backlash and maximizing positioning accuracy. Their robust design contributes to longer equipment lifespan and reduced maintenance requirements, supporting uninterrupted manufacturing operations.

The automotive manufacturing industry remains one of the largest users of precision indexing equipment. Automated assembly lines require synchronized movement for welding, painting, component installation, testing, and quality inspection. High-performance indexing systems help manufacturers maintain production efficiency while meeting strict quality standards.
Similarly, electronics manufacturing demands extremely accurate positioning systems capable of supporting miniature component assembly. Surface mount technology, semiconductor packaging, precision soldering, and automated inspection all benefit from reliable indexing mechanisms capable of repeatable micron-level positioning accuracy.
The pharmaceutical and medical device industries have also expanded their use of precision automation. Manufacturing environments producing diagnostic equipment, disposable medical products, and pharmaceutical packaging require highly reliable motion control systems that ensure production consistency while complying with stringent regulatory requirements.
Food and beverage manufacturers increasingly automate packaging operations to improve productivity while maintaining hygiene standards. Cam indexers and related motion control systems enable precise synchronization of filling, sealing, labeling, inspection, and packaging processes, contributing to higher production throughput and reduced product waste.
